Give the structural formula of the following functional group:
Alcohols

उत्तर
R – OH
Examples:
\[\begin{array}{cc}
\ce{H}\phantom{..}\\
|\phantom{..}\\
\ce{H - C - OH}\\
|\phantom{..}\\
\ce{\underset{(Methyl alcohol)}{\underset{Methanol or}{H}}}\phantom{..}\\
\end{array}\]
\[\begin{array}{cc}
\ce{H}\phantom{...}\ce{H}\phantom{..}\\
|\phantom{....}|\phantom{..}\\
\ce{H - C - C - OH}\\
|\phantom{....}|\phantom{..}\\
\ce{\underset{(Ethyl alcohol)}{\underset{Ethanol or}{H\phantom{...}H}}}\phantom{..}
\end{array}\]
